Having already unveiled the likes of Sundara Karma, Louis Berry, Growlers and Honeyblood last month Dot To Dot have come right back with a new set of names for us to get excited over.
Joining the day long metropolitan festival will be The Big Moon, Slow Readers Club, Josefin Öhrn + The Liberation, Anna Straker, Artificial Pleasure, Atlas Wynd, Avante Black, C. Macleod, Callum Beattie, Confidence Man, Ellie Rose, Eyre Llew, Gothic Tropic, Hannah Georgas, Holiday Oscar, Husky Loops, Indigo Lo, Island, Jack Ladder, Jakl, Jesse Terry, Jordan Allen, Kudu Blue, Little Cub, Little Hours, Miya Folick, Mystic Braves, Pixx, Sondre Lerche, Sorry and To Kill A King.
The festival has seen some of the biggest and best in the UK music scene grace its stages just on the cusp of breaking, and presents an unmissable chance to catch the next wave of acts for mere pennies.
Dot To Dot takes place in Manchester, Bristol and Nottingham on the 26, 27, and 28th May respectively. Tickets are now available from £12. For more info, a full line up and tickets visit the Dot To Dot website.
